Not only is it hump day, but did you know that today also marks the halfway point to St. Patrick’s Day? Put the two occasions together and you’ve found the perfect excuse to get sloshed and lay on the blarney. But wait — there’s more: Head to Dicey Riley’s (217 SW Second St., Fort Lauderdale) tonight between 6 and 8:30 p.m. to help Young Professionals for Covenant House raise money to benefit homeless, runaway, and at-risk kids. A $15 to $30 admission charge includes two drink tickets (beer, wine, or well) and appetizers. Covenant House’s board and its executive director will be there, too, accepting a whopping $45,000 check as part of an annual presentation. Plus, Laser Cosmetica reps will invite guests to participate in a prize drawing. Drag your favorite leprechauns down to Dicey Riley's and be sure you all wear green stuff — or risk getting pinched.
